SDCC Infinite Heroes Starro and Aquaman!
Amongst the Mattel SDCC reveals on G4TV’s Attack of the Show was a Brave and the Bold #28 Boxed Set set with Starro! Shown were Aquaman (making his Infinite Heroes debut, and sure to make this set a big seller), Martian Manhunter, Hal Jordan, Barry Allen as the Flash, and Wonder Woman. Brave and the Bold 28 was the first appearance of the Justice League of America, featuring the fabulous five-some battling the otherworldly conqueror Starro. Shocker Toys SDCC 2009 Dick Tracy Figures
The fine folks at Shocker Toys sent along a press release with some great promotional shots of the upcoming SDCC exclusive Dick Tracy black and white variants. For those not in the know, many of us here at the Rumorbuster are fans of America’s first, and possibly greatest, detective who is currently closing in on 80 years of publication. IDW has been doing a great job publishing the original strips, and has reached volume 7 in their reprints, while the daily strip keeps plugging along.
As for the toys themselves, there’s two versions, a tommy gun toting variant and a suited handgun version, but both version of the dapper gent will also have colorized versions in Shocker Toys upcoming second wave of Indie Spotlight figures (which are up for pre-order and as of now scheduled to ship in August/September).
